[users@httpd] Looking for some examples of how to use ProxyPassReverseCookieDomain ...

Hello,
 
I am trying to find examples on how to use the
ProxyPassReverseCookieDomain and ProxyPassReverseCookiePath directives.
We proxy to an external environment (outside of our domain) and the
application is failing since it is looking for a different domain within
the cookie.  We want to use the above directives to rewrite the
cookiedomains.  I am not sure what the directives should look like?
Does anyone have an example of this or has anyone done this?  I know
this is now available with the 2.2 release, and with 2.0.54 with a
patch, but I have not seen any examples of its use on the web or
newsgroups.

I don't know any such examples.  But if you have ProxyPassReverse
working, it's just applying the same transformation to the (slightly
more complex) cookie string format.  What's the problem?
